I keep mine in this old parts cabinet I found at a flea market a while back. I lined the drawers with toolbox drawer liner (which came in a big roll; I used a cardboard template to cut it to size so the liner fits perfectly corner to corner in each drawer).

09871E7C-E211-41EF-B0A0-864B58F6984E.jpg~original


Here's the inside of one of the drawers (an old picture; this one is now exclusively a GEC drawer since I've added some to my collection).

F130DD0B-4587-4D26-9160-485462CA60D0.jpg~original


This works pretty well for me. I can fit between maybe 8 and 14 traditionals in a drawer (depending on the size of the knives). A couple of the drawers have modern folders, which take up more space (usually 6 in a drawer). I've got 8 drawers most of the way full, so I still have 16 to grow into. A few of the bottom drawers are full of boxes and tubes, but those will probably move somewhere else eventually.

The next thing I'd like to add to this is some sort of tray (wood, or leather maybe) to sit on top of the cabinet where I can keep some daily users, the knives I carry most often, so they're readily accessible and I'm not taking them in and out of the drawers every day. Come to think of it, a cigar box might be just right for that.

I've been saying that I need to find a classier solution for several months now, but at the end of the day this does what I need and I haven't found an alternative that does it quite as well:

KBqSILJ.jpg


It's a little plastic chest of drawers from the grocery store. I lined each drawer with some self-stick felt from the craft store. It holds 12 knives nicely, but in a pinch can hold another 2 per drawer sideways in the back (or more if knives banging into each other was okay, I guess).

I use the top as a tray for the contents of my pockets (note to self: Where are my keys?), which is handy. I like being able to see my whole collection at once, and having every knife easily accessible.

When I head out in the morning, I look at my knives, see what feels right for the day, and I'm off.
